+void vmxnet_tx_pkt_update_ip_checksums(struct VmxnetTxPkt *pkt)
+{
+ uint16_t csum;
+ uint32_t ph_raw_csum;
+ assert(pkt);
+ uint8_t gso_type = pkt->virt_hdr.gso_type & ~VIRTIO_NET_HDR_GSO_ECN;
+ struct ip_header *ip_hdr;
+
+ if (VIRTIO_NET_HDR_GSO_TCPV4 != gso_type &&
+ VIRTIO_NET_HDR_GSO_UDP != gso_type) {
+ return;
+ }
+
+ ip_hdr = p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_base;
+
+ if (pkt->payload_len + p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_len >
+ ETH_MAX_IP_DGRAM_LEN) {
+ return;
+ }
+
+ ip_hdr->ip_len = cpu_to_be16(pkt->payload_len +
+ p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_len);
+
+ /* Calculate IP header checksum */
+ ip_hdr->ip_sum = 0;
+ csum = net_raw_checksum((uint8_t *)ip_hdr,
+ p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_len);
+ ip_hdr->ip_sum = cpu_to_be16(csum);
+
+ /* Calculate IP pseudo header checksum */
+ ph_raw_csum = eth_calc_pseudo_hdr_csum(ip_hdr, pkt->payload_len);
+ csum = cpu_to_be16(~net_checksum_finish(ph_raw_csum));
+ iov_from_buf(&p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_PL_START_FRAG], pkt->payload_frags,
+ pkt->virt_hdr.csum_offset, &csum, sizeof(csum));
+}

+static bool vmxnet_tx_pkt_do_sw_fragmentation(struct VmxnetTxPkt *pkt,
+ NetClientState *nc)
+{
+ struct iovec fragment[VMXNET_MAX_FRAG_SG_LIST];
+ size_t fragment_len = 0;
+ bool more_frags = false;
+
+ /* some pointers for shorter code */
+ void *l2_iov_base, *l3_iov_base;
+ size_t l2_iov_len, l3_iov_len;
+ int src_idx = VMXNET_TX_PKT_PL_START_FRAG, dst_idx;
+ size_t src_offset = 0;
+ size_t fragment_offset = 0;
+
+ l2_iov_base = p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L2HDR_FRAG].iov_base;
+ l2_iov_len = p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L2HDR_FRAG].iov_len;
+ l3_iov_base = p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_base;
+ l3_iov_len = p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_len;
+
+ /* Copy headers */
+ fragment[VMXNET_TX_PKT_FRAGMENT_L2_HDR_POS].iov_base = l2_iov_base;
+ fragment[VMXNET_TX_PKT_FRAGMENT_L2_HDR_POS].iov_len = l2_iov_len;
+ fragment[VMXNET_TX_PKT_FRAGMENT_L3_HDR_POS].iov_base = l3_iov_base;
+ fragment[VMXNET_TX_PKT_FRAGMENT_L3_HDR_POS].iov_len = l3_iov_len;
+
+
+ /* Put as much data as possible and send */
+ do {
+ fragment_len = vmxnet_tx_pkt_fetch_fragment(pkt, &src_idx, &src_offset,
+ fragment, &dst_idx);
+
+ more_frags = (fragment_offset + fragment_len < pkt->payload_len);
+
+ eth_setup_ip4_fragmentation(l2_iov_base, l2_iov_len, l3_iov_base,
+ l3_iov_len, fragment_len, fragment_offset, more_frags);
+
+ eth_fix_ip4_checksum(l3_iov_base, l3_iov_len);
+
+ qemu_sendv_packet(nc, fragment, dst_idx);
+
+ fragment_offset += fragment_len;
+
+ } while (more_frags);
+
+ return true;
+}
+
+bool vmxnet_tx_pkt_send(struct VmxnetTxPkt *pkt, NetClientState *nc)
+{
+ assert(pkt);
+
+ if (!pkt->has_virt_hdr &&
+ pkt->virt_hdr.flags & VIRTIO_NET_HDR_F_NEEDS_CSUM) {
+ vmxnet_tx_pkt_do_sw_csum(pkt);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Since underlying infrastructure does not support IP datagrams longer
+ * than 64K we should drop such packets and don't even try to send
+ */
+ if (VIRTIO_NET_HDR_GSO_NONE != pkt->virt_hdr.gso_type) {
+ if (pkt->payload_len >
+ ETH_MAX_IP_DGRAM_LEN -
+ pkt->vec[VMXNET_TX_PKT_L3HDR_FRAG].iov_len) {
+ return false;
+ }
+ }
+
+ if (pkt->has_virt_hdr ||
+ pkt->virt_hdr.gso_type == VIRTIO_NET_HDR_GSO_NONE) {
+ qemu_sendv_packet(nc, pkt->vec,
+ pkt->payload_frags + VMXNET_TX_PKT_PL_START_FRAG);
+ return true;
+ }
+
+ return vmxnet_tx_pkt_do_sw_fragmentation(pkt, nc);
+}
